Exploring the Role of Multinational Corporations in Global Economy: Characteristics, Challenges, and Corporate Social Responsibility

multinational corporation (MNC)

A large business organization operating in a number of different national economies; the term implies a more extensive form of transnational corporation. (examples: Nestle, Nissan, Mahindra, Starbucks, McDonald’s, Apple

A multinational corporation (MNC) is a large company that operates in multiple countries, with headquarters in one country and subsidiaries or branches in others. These corporations typically have a strong global presence and conduct business across borders, leveraging their size and resources to develop markets, acquire raw materials, and sell products or services. Some of the key characteristics of MNCs include:

1. Large-scale operations: MNCs are usually among the largest companies in the world, with operations in multiple countries and markets.

2. Diversification of activities: These corporations are often involved in diverse and complex business activities, ranging from manufacturing to services and technology.

3. Global supply chains: MNCs manage complex supply chains that involve sourcing materials and components from multiple countries, transporting them across borders, and assembling or distributing them globally.

4. Multicultural workforce: MNCs employ people from different countries and cultures, offering diverse career opportunities and fostering innovation and collaboration.

5. Corporate social responsibility: Many MNCs have formal CSR programs that aim to support sustainable development and address social and environmental issues in the communities where they operate.

Overall, MNCs play an important role in the global economy, generating employment, creating wealth, and driving innovation and growth. However, they also face challenges related to regulation, competition, and social responsibility, and need to balance their profits with their impact on the environment and society.
